Default How to edit and SAVE a PDF

I have adobe 6 pro and have made some editable PDFs...i fill these in and then email to my PA. She makes corrections fine but cant save those, only print.

How can she save the changes and email back to me (without spending £600 on the proper software!)

Check the security settings on the PDF when you save it and see if there are any options in relation to saving changes to the file. It could simply be that the security options are set so as to allow you to only edit and print the changes but not save the changes.

It would not surprise me if you cannot do what you want without having to get your PA to purchase the full version of Acrobat.
